VZ Hedge Fund Activity: Q4 2015 in Review

1,859 of the 3,812 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Verizon (VZ) for Q4 2015, worth a combined $121B — up 6.8% from $113B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 155 funds opened new VZ positions and 80 closed out — a net gain of 75 holders — while 783 added to existing stakes and 758 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Vanguard Group, adding an estimated $262M. The largest seller was Americafirst Capital Management, exiting entirely with an estimated $538M sold.
